Identifying the Target Audience

One of the cornerstones of marketing strategy for any product is identifying the target audience. When it comes to imitation shoes and clothing brands, the main demographic comprises consumers looking for style and brand appeal at an affordable price point. These individuals are often fashion-conscious yet budget-minded, spanning a wide age range but primarily concentrated among millennials and Gen Zers. They value the aesthetic and social currency of high-end brands but may not have the disposable income to purchase genuine designer goods. To connect with this audience, brands should focus on channels where these consumers are most active. Social media platforms like Instagram, TikTok, and Pinterest are ideal for visual product showcases and engaging content that appeal to a younger, trend-savvy audience. Imitation brands can leverage influencer partnerships, user-generated content, and community engagement tactics to build relationships with their target market.

Crafting an Appealing Brand Image

Even as an imitation brand, establishing a strong and distinctive brand image is crucial. This involves developing a visual identity, brand voice, and messaging that resonate with the desired customer base. It’s important for these brands to steer clear of directly copying the imagery of the brands they imitate, instead aspiring to capture the essence of high fashion in a unique way. Through strategic use of color schemes, typography, and logo design, an imitation brand can carve out its own niche in the fashion market while still nodding to the ‘inspired by’ nature of its products.

Building a brand story that emphasizes value, accessibility, and fashion-forward thinking can also draw in customers and create a loyal following. Marketing efforts should convey that customers are not just purchasing affordable products, but they’re also buying into a lifestyle and a community that understands and celebrates smart fashion choices.

Leveraging Price Positioning and Promotions

Price is a significant factor for customers interested in imitation products. The allure of an imitation brand is predominantly its ability to offer a similar look to a luxury item at a fraction of the price. Brands must carefully set prices that reflect the cost-saving benefits while still conveying the value of the product. This can be a delicate balance, as setting the price too low may lead to perceptions of poor quality, while pricing too high may alienate the core budget-conscious audience.

Creating promotions, sales, and discounts can also stimulate purchases. Time-limited offers and exclusive deals can create a sense of urgency and increase the perceived value of the products. Encouraging bulk purchases or bundling items at a reduced rate can further entice consumers looking to maximize their investment in fashion.
